Jobs
My ads
My job alerts
Sign in
Find a job Career Tips Companies
Find

Group head of it business services

London
Lancashire Insurance Group
Head of it
€150,000 - €200,000 a year
Posted: 3 February
Offer description

Overview Purpose The Group Head of IT Business Services is responsible for leading and transforming IT business services supporting Underwriting, Operations, Actuarial, and Exposure Management across all Lancashire jurisdictions. This role ensures technology solutions are aligned with business objectives, regulatory requirements, and Lancashire’s strategic vision of “Empowering our Digital Tomorrow.” The remit includes driving the adoption of a business service model, optimising operational efficiency, and fostering innovation through automation, data-driven decision-making, and managed services. The role reports directly to the Group Chief Information Officer and is pivotal in shaping the IT strategy and operational delivery for core insurance functions.
Department IT
Location London
Responsibilities Develop and execute a comprehensive IT Business Services strategy aligned with business growth objectives and operational priorities.
Establish and oversee Service Integration and Management (SIAM) practices, ensuring seamless coordination and performance across multiple service providers and internal teams to deliver integrated, business-aligned IT services.
Lead the transition to an IT Business Service model, ensuring end-to-end product ownership and alignment of technical decisions with business goals.
Oversee IT service delivery for Underwriting, Claims, Actuarial, Exposure Management, and Operations, ensuring robust, compliant, and efficient business processes.
Champion automation initiatives (e.g., OneTouch Productivity) and drive continual improvement in operational efficiency.
Implement and maintain a federated data approach, fostering a data-driven culture and supporting advanced analytics and AI initiatives.
Reduce technical debt by streamlining the hybrid technical estate, eliminating duplication, and transitioning to managed services and SaaS where appropriate.
Ensure business continuity and operational resilience by protecting and optimising IT systems, reducing legacy dependencies, and enhancing system reliability.
Act as the primary liaison between IT and business units, translating business needs into technical solutions and measurable outcomes.
Foster cross-functional teams to reduce handoffs, accelerate delivery, and improve business alignment.
Engage with non-technical leaders to ensure understanding and ownership of IT-enabled business products.
Oversee relevant IT vendor management, contract negotiations, and cost optimisation, ensuring value delivery and system reliability.
Ensure IT governance, security, and compliance standards are met across all jurisdictions and business functions.
Prepare and present data-driven reports and Board materials, providing leadership with clear insights into IT performance, value, and innovation.
Identify and pursue outsourcing opportunities and service integration to maximise value and cost efficiency.
Continuously seek out savings and efficiencies, balancing investment in new capabilities with the need to manage legacy systems.
Essential Skills & Requirements Proven experience as a senior IT leader within insurance or financial services, with a strong understanding of underwriting, claims, actuarial, and exposure management processes.
Demonstrated ability to lead IT transformation initiatives, including automation, managed services, and SaaS adoption.
Expertise in IT service management, operational resilience, and regulatory compliance across multiple jurisdictions.
Strong vendor management, contract negotiation, and cost optimisation skills.
Excellent communication and stakeholder management abilities, with experience engaging both technical and non-technical leaders.
Analytical thinking and problem-solving skills, with a focus on data-driven decision-making and innovation.
Ability to operate under pressure and manage complex, multi-jurisdictional IT operations.
The Lancashire Way At Lancashire, we believe our culture sets us apart. The way we behave and approach our work day-to-day is what makes us unique and creates a positive experience for our people, business partners and other stakeholders. Honesty and integrity in all we do is a given and The Lancashire Way reflects our true character and spirit.
Straight-talking We feel empowered to share thoughts and ideas, because everyone’s voice matters.
Collaborative We work together towards common goals, share knowledge and support each other.
Hard-working We all have a stake in the company’s success and are proactive in contributing to our goals and vision.
Responsible We focus on achieving tangible results with consistent standards across the Group.
Positive We engage with brokers, clients, communities, stakeholders and colleagues professionally and passionately as proud ambassadors of Lancashire.

#J-18808-Ljbffr

Apply
Create E-mail Alert
Job alert activated
Saved
Save
Similar job
Head of it delivery – 6 month ftc
London
Permanent
Mobilus Limited
Head of it
£90,000 - £110,000 a year
Similar job
Interim head of it
London
Smartsearch Recruitment
Head of it
£90,000 - £110,000 a year
Similar job
Head of it-driven supply chain & packaging ops
London
Permanent
DS Smith
Head of it
€100,000 a year
See more jobs
Similar jobs
It jobs in London
jobs London
jobs Greater London
jobs England
Home > Jobs > It jobs > Head of it jobs > Head of it jobs in London > Group Head of IT Business Services

About Jobijoba

  • Career Advice
  • Company Reviews

Search for jobs

  • Jobs by Job Title
  • Jobs by Industry
  • Jobs by Company
  • Jobs by Location
  • Jobs by Keywords

Contact / Partnership

  • Contact
  • Publish your job offers on Jobijoba

Legal notice - Terms of Service - Privacy Policy - Manage my cookies - Accessibility: Not compliant

© 2026 Jobijoba - All Rights Reserved

Apply
Create E-mail Alert
Job alert activated
Saved
Save